Teeth Veneers in Markham

If you do not know what teeth veneers are; they are used for dental purposes to cover stains, worn teeth, or teeth that have gaps between them, as well as other reasons.

What are veneers made from?

Veneers are made out of porcelain or a resin composite.

Porcelain is the better choice as it resists stains much better than resin composites.

How are they used?

Veneers are placed over the front side of a tooth or teeth for the following reasons;

  • To change color or cover stains
  • Fill in gaps between teeth
  • Cover breaks or chips in teeth
  • Change the length or shape of teeth

How long does it take to get veneers?

To get teeth veneers Markham you will need around 3 visits to the dentist.

First, you will need x-rays and a mold of the tooth or teeth made.

That mold is sent to the lab, where the veneer is formed. This can take 1 to 2 weeks generally. Then, the veneers are sent to the dentist office.

Before your dentist can apply the veneer your tooth will have to be cleaned, polished, and scored slightly so that the dental cement will adhere the veneer properly to the tooth or teeth. You may get a local anesthesia for the scoring process as it is removing a small layer of your tooth.

Once the veneers are in place the dentist may want to see you in a week or two to make sure that the gum is not having any issues with the veneer material.

How long do they last?

Veneers last roughly 5 to 10 years before they need to be replaced. It is one of the things that make them appealing; plus the fact that there is no special treatment needed as long as you continue good regular oral hygiene.
